Q: Is 1,524,888 a Prime Number?
A: No, 1,524,888 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 1524888 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 18 24 36 72 21,179 42,358 63,537 84,716 127,074 169,432 190,611 254,148 381,222 508,296 762,444 and 1,524,888, with no remainder.
Since 1,524,888 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,524,888, it is not a prime number.
